In this episode of The Brave Table, I sit down with Sheleana Aiyana, founder of Rising Woman, bestselling author of Becoming the One, mother, and relationship expert whose work has helped millions heal attachment wounds, reconnect with themselves, and create healthier relationships.Together, we explore the hidden ways childhood wounds, nervous system patterns, self-abandonment, and attachment styles continue shaping our adult relationships.From heartbreak and divorce to motherhood, self-trust, boundaries, and healing, this conversation is a masterclass in remembering your wholeness.This isn't about becoming someone new.It's about coming home to yourself.WHAT YOU'LL GET OUT OF THIS EPISODE...✨ Why you keep attracting the same relationship patterns✨ The connection between nervous system regulation and healthy love✨ How childhood wounds show up in adult relationships✨ Why chemistry doesn't always mean compatibility✨ The truth about self-abandonment and red flags✨ How attachment styles affect breakups and healing✨ Why grief can become a doorway to transformation✨ The practice that helps you reconnect with self-trust✨ Motherhood, identity loss, and finding yourself again✨ What it really means to become "the one"CONNECT WITH SHELEANA AIYANAInstagram:https://www.instagram.com/risingwoman/Website:https://risingwoman.comBook:https://www.amazon.in/Becoming-One-Transform-Relationship-Patterns/dp/1797211676Sheleana Aiyana is the founder of Rising Woman, a bestselling author, teacher, and relationship expert helping people heal attachment wounds, reconnect with themselves, and create conscious relationships.
